Description: The homogenous Caspase-Glo ® 6 Assay measures caspase-6<br />
acitivity. Caspase-6 is a member of the cysteine aspartic acid-specific protease<br />
family and has a key effector role in the cleavage of specific target proteins<br />
during apoptosis. The Caspase-Glo ® 6 Assay provides a luminogenic substrate,<br />
Z-VEID-aminoluciferin, in a buffer optimized for caspase-6 and luciferase<br />
activity. The addition of a single Caspase-Glo ® 6 Reagent results in cleavage of<br />
the substrate, releasing aminoluciferin, and generating a glow-type luminescent<br />
signal in the presence of Ultra-Glo Recombinant Luciferase. The luminescent<br />
signal is proportional to the amount of caspase-6 activity. The Caspase-Glo ®<br />
6 Assay is designed for use with purified enzyme preparations in multiwell<br />
plate formats, making it ideal for automated high-throughput screening for<br />
caspase-6 activity and inhibitors of caspase-6 activity.<br />
Features:<br />
• Simplified Method: The protocol makes the assay easy to automate.<br />
• Greater Sensitivity: The assay is more sensitive than fluorescence-based<br />
caspase-6 assays and provides excellent signal-to-noise ratios. The assay<br />
is linear over 3 logs of caspase-6 concentration and can detect 0.002U/ml.<br />
• Increased Accuracy: The superior sensitivity over fluorescence-based<br />
caspase assays allows inhibitor studies at concentrations below the K m .<br />
• Faster Results: The maximum signal and sensitivity of the assay is<br />
reached in as little as 30 minutes after reagent addition.<br />
• High-Quality Assay: The assay delivers an excellent Z´-factor value of<br />
0.86 when using 0.1U/ml of caspase-6 for assays in 384-well plates.<br />
• Batch Processing Capability: Stable, continous signall allows plates to<br />
be read over an extended period of time.<br />
Storage Conditions: Store at –20°C.<br />

Description: The homogeneous Caspase-Glo ® 8 Assay measures caspase-8<br />
activity using a proluminogenic caspase-8 substrate in a buffer system<br />
optimized for caspase activity, luciferase activity and cell lysis. The addition of a<br />
single Caspase-Glo ® 8 Reagent in an “add-mix-measure” format results in cell<br />
lysis, followed by caspase cleavage of the substrate and generation of a “glowtype”<br />
luminescent signal. The signal generated is proportional to the amount of<br />
caspase activity present. The Caspase-Glo ® Reagent relies on the properties<br />
of a proprietary thermostable luciferase (Ultra-Glo Recombinant Luciferase),<br />
which generates the stable “glow-type” luminescent signal and improves<br />
performance across a wide range of assay conditions.<br />
The system now includes a separate vial of MG-132 protease inhibitor,<br />
which may be used to reduce background, improving the performance of the<br />
Caspase-Glo ® 8 Assay in cell-based applications.<br />
Features:<br />
• Simplify Apoptosis or Caspase Detection: The homogeneous “addmix-read”<br />
protocol makes the assay easy to automate; simply add an equal<br />
volume of reagent to sample volume.<br />
• Use Less Enzyme: Excellent signal-to-noise ratios and superior sensitivity<br />
allow assays to be performed in 96- or 384-well formats.<br />
• Decrease Assay Time: No sample preparation or manipulation required,<br />
and no extended incubation times are necessary as with fluorescent-based<br />
assays. Maximum sensitivity is achieved in as little as 0.5–1 hour.<br />
• Rely on a Performance-Tested Assay: The assay delivers excellent Z´<br />
factor values in cell and purified enzyme models.<br />
• Get More Information: Multiplex with other cell-based assays from<br />
<strong>Promega</strong>.<br />
• Experience Improved Caspase-8 Selectivity: Caspase-Glo ® 8 Assay<br />
uses a luminogenic substrate containing the LETD sequence, which has<br />
been shown to be selective for caspase-8. The assay includes an optional<br />
proteasome inhibitor (MG-132), which when added to the Caspase-Glo ® 8<br />
Reagent significantly reduces nonspecific background in cell-based assays.<br />
